How can I optimize LINQ queries in C# for better performance?
To optimize LINQ queries, consider using methods like AsEnumerable() to switch to LINQ to Objects, and avoid multiple enumerations.
What are some common pitfalls to avoid when using LINQ?
Common pitfalls include using ToList() too early, which can lead to unnecessary memory usage, and not using deferred execution effectively.
Are there specific LINQ methods that are more efficient than others?
Yes, methods like Where() and Select() are generally efficient, but using methods like GroupBy() can be costly if not used wisely.
How does indexing affect LINQ query performance?
Indexing can significantly improve performance by reducing the amount of data that needs to be scanned, especially in large datasets.
